Chad - Permanent Cropland Area
Since 2014, Chad Permanent Cropland Area jumped by 1.4points year on year. With 0.03 Percent of Land Area in 2019, the country was number 185 comparing other countries in Permanent Cropland Area. Chad is overtaken by Suriname, which was number 184 with 0.04 Percent of Land Area and is followed by Eritrea with 0.02 Percent of Land Area. Tuvalu lead the ranking with 59.96 Percent of Land Area in 2019, -0.1points compared to 2018. Sao Tome and Principe, Kiribati and Marshall Islands resp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Colombia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+16.5points per year, while Bhutan recorded the worst performance at -16.5points per year.
